Css animation rotate 360 infinite. CSS CSS3旋转动画 在本文中,我们将介绍如何使用CSS CSS3来创建旋转动画。 阅读更多:CSS 教程 旋转动画的基本原理 CSS3中的旋转动画通过transform属性和@keyframes关键字来实现。 其中,transform属性用于定义元素的变换效果,而@keyframes关键字则用于定义动画的关键帧。 CSS 3D Transforms The CSS transform property applies a 2D or 3D transformation to an element. Great for emphasis, home pages, sliders, and attention-guiding hints. Mouse over the elements below to see the difference between a 2D and a 3D transformation: This pen demonstrates an extreme usage of 3D transforms to create a spherical slider. CSS text animation An infinite rotating animation created using CSS and HTML on CodePen. , elements. Nov 18, 2025 · The rotate() CSS function defines a transformation that rotates an element around a fixed point on the 2D plane, without deforming it. Rotating a SVG with Css (Animation) Ask Question Asked 12 years, 9 months ago Modified 8 years, 1 month ago 在这个示例中,我们创建了一个名为 rotate 的动画,通过 transform 属性实现了盒子的旋转效果。通过添加 animation 属性,将动画应用到盒子上。这个动画会在2秒内按照线性速度无限循环旋转。在Chrome浏览器中,正确地应用了前缀和使用了适当的属性,这个动画应该能够正常工作。 总结 在这篇文章中 Dec 6, 2019 · Enjoy this 100% free and open source collection of HTML and pure CSS carousel code examples. Feb 20, 2023 · Sortie : l’image sera pivotée à 360 degrés. spin is just the name for your animation, call it anything you like. Learn how to use CSS animations to continuously rotate an image with step-by-step guidance and examples. I've seen many examples of continuous spinning but most of them use rotate or transform, and not rotate3d. The keyframes block defined here will simply rotate an element or group of elements counter-clockwise around the Y-axis (which points towards the top of the page): Animate. Works for PowerPoint 2 Apr 18, 2022 · 1. Then, by using different delays, we correctly place all the images around a big circle. Feb 19, 2016 · css3动画属性详解: 关于CSS3制作动画的几个属性:变形 (transform)、转换 (transition)和动画 (animation)。 一、transform 属性: 旋转 rotate (中心为原点) 扭曲、倾斜 skew (skew (x,y), skewX (x), skewY (y)) 缩放 scale (scale (x,y), scaleX (x), scaleY (y)) 移动 translate (translateX,translateY) 矩阵变形 matrix。 各个属性的 Nov 12, 2019 · 纯CSS3实现旋转加载动画效果,使用透明PNG图片作为加载图标,通过@keyframes定义360度旋转动画,设置3秒匀速循环播放。代码简洁高效,无需JavaScript即可实现流畅的loading动画效果。 Explore a simple CSS 3D rotate animation tutorial on CodePen, showcasing creative and interactive design techniques for web development. May 22, 2016 · I'm trying out a simple example of continuous spin animation (infinite) using steps, but I cannot seem to make a smooth transition between states. We talked about rotating a big circle, but in reality, we will rotate each image individually creating the illusion of a big rotating circle. logo-anim { position:relative; transform:scale (1. example-1 class. This means you can spin, flip, or turn any element, such as text or images, by a specific degree. Jul 4, 2021 · 本文介绍了如何利用CSS的`@keyframes`和`animation`属性创建一个让图片360度旋转的动画效果。 通过指定动画名称、持续时间、速度曲线和无限循环,可以实现平滑且连续的图片旋转。 This webpage demonstrates a simple CSS animation that creates a 360-degree spin effect. curiositech / windags-skills Public Notifications You must be signed in to change notification settings Fork 0 Star 0 Code Issues Pull requests0 Projects Security0 Insights Code Issues Pull requests Actions Files windags-skills skills web-cloud-designer references Dec 5, 2025 · The animation shorthand CSS property applies an animation between styles. En animation, faites pivoter à 360 degrés et modifiez les 2s pour ralentir 6 days ago · CSS Border Animations collection for modern UI design. Aug 10, 2025 · 这篇博客分享了一个实现360度无限循环旋转动画的CSS代码片段。通过使用`@keyframes`定义动画过程,并结合`animation`属性设置动画速度和循环次数,可以轻松创建流畅的旋转效果。示例代码中提供了详细的操作步骤,可以直接运行查看效果。 Dec 20, 2017 · 开发中,视觉要你实现一个元素的旋转问题,比如说如下图所示: 思路:首先动画动效肯定离不开anmimation动画。 和transition动画一样,animation动画也是CSS3动画的一种,这类动画可以理解为是一种关键帧动画,它可以预先为动画设置多个节点,在每个节点中含有不同的状态属性,通过使用 Dec 15, 2025 · How to Create Infinite Rotation Animation Like alwayscreative. , animate-wiggle); mismatches prevent the animation from applying. At first, the element would rotate counter-clockwise before transitioning to rotating clockwise infinitely. Mar 10, 2023 · The animation engine will smoothly interpolate style between the keyframes. Learn how to achieve an `endless 3D rotation` animation of an isometric shape using CSS. But unfortunately it isn't, I think it maybe because I have used a background element to display the image but I cant think o How you make objects rotate usefully in PowerPoint to tell a story. The rotate property defines a value for how much an element is rotated clockwise around z-axis. Apr 29, 2013 · I'm trying to animate an element rotating like someone starting a top. The general CSS I HTML HTML Options JS 999px Nov 4, 2020 · In order to play CSS animations indefinitely, all you have to do is set the animation-iteration-count property to infinite. They can transform static elements—like logos, icons, or decorative shapes—into eye-catching focal points that enhance user engagement. rotation { -webkit-transform: rotate (360deg); animation: rotation 12s linear infinite; -moz-animation: rotation 12s linear infinite; -webkit Dec 13, 2022 · How can I make a smooth infinite spin animation from 0deg to 360deg? But I only want to make the color spin while the rest of the text stay still. CSS What are CSS Animations? An animation lets an element gradually change from one style to another. ---T Explore CSS animation for infinite rotation with CodePen's example, showcasing smooth and continuous spinning effects for various elements. css is a library of ready-to-use, cross-browser animations for you to use in your projects. body { height:100vh; width:100%; display:grid; place-content:center; . Dec 2, 2022 · Nothing too complex so far. Each demo includes the source code used to create the loader. net Using CSS & JavaScript Infinite rotation animations are a sleek way to add dynamic visual interest to websites. So what I'm trying is to animate the rotation (infinite) of a textbox from 0 to 360 degrees, with pause between each step: demo jsfiddle. Jul 15, 2025 · The text is centered on the page using Flexbox properties on the body, along with absolute positioning and CSS transformations. When the user hovers over the text, a CSS animation is triggered, rotating the text. But unfortunately it isn't, I think it maybe because I have used a background element to display the image but I cant think o Dec 24, 2025 · CSS实现图像旋转动态效果 首先,应向需要设置旋转的div的css样式中添加如下代码: 例如向一个名为img01的类选择器添加旋转样式,在animation属性内设置,旋转动画,rotate为动画名(自定义的名称),6s为周期,linear为 线性 渐变(取消渐变效果),infinite为无限循环,即每轮动画结束后自动进入下一 Learn how to use a handful of CSS transform and offset tricks to animate items around a point. 5 seconds. Learn to use keyframes and animation properties to enhance your web designs with engaging rotation effects. Nov 1, 2024 · The looper function, which is repeatedly called using TweenMax's ticker, updates the carousel’s rotation and the frame rate display. 2. Free example source code download included. Jul 30, 2024 · The animation property specifies the animation name (spin), duration (5s), timing function (linear), and that it should run infinitely. g. Arbitrary values like animate-[my-rotate_10s_linear_infinite] require the inline definition to be syntactically correct, including proper value ordering with underscores replacing spaces. ---T Rotating it from 0deg to 360deg tells the browser to turn the object a full 360 deg before completing the animation. Chaque classe nécessite son bloc de déclaration dans notre CSS. Mind that the duration of the animation splits into both directions (given your 2s animation, every direction will take 1s). The auto-rotation is handled via a simple CSS3 animation. You can change as many CSS properties you want, as many times as you want. The @keyframes rule defines the spin animation, rotating the image from 0 degrees to 360 degrees. Show demo Feb 13, 2022 · 前言 在css3中允许使用3D转换来对元素进行格式化,在原本只是2D转化的平面中引入了Z轴。在这之前我们讲解了css3中的2D转换,也就是二维空间变换,本篇的3D转换就是基于原来的2D转换而来,与2D转换的功能相似。 三维坐标系 相信学过数学的效果版对这一概念多多少少是知道的,我们要想有一个3D空间 Sep 27, 2021 · Level up your programming skills with exercises across 52 languages, and insightful discussion with our dedicated team of welcoming mentors. For pre-defined custom animations, use the generated animate-name class (e. . Mar 11, 2025 · This tutorial demonstrates how to create rotation animations in CSS. HTML CSS动画:点击切换旋转效果 在本文中,我们将介绍如何使用HTML和CSS创建动画效果,并通过点击切换来实现旋转效果。 阅读更多:HTML 教程 动画基础 要创建动画效果,我们需要使用CSS的@keyframes规则来定义关键帧,并通过animation属性来应用动画效果。 Oct 3, 2011 · animation: test 1s 2s 3 alternate backwards; Combine transform and animation @keyframes infinite-spinning { from { transform: rotate(0deg); } to { transform: rotate(360deg); } } Multiple animations You can comma-separate the values to declare multiple animations on a selector. Necesitaremos algún marcado HTML que contenga una imagen y algunas propiedades para el siguiente ejemplo. We would like to show you a description here but the site won’t allow us. So, let’s define an animation, m, and apply it to the image elements: Jun 20, 2024 · 在这个示例中: @keyframes spin 定义了一个名为 spin 的关键帧动画。 from { transform: rotate(0deg); } 设置了动画开始时的状态,即元素不旋转(0度)。 to { transform: rotate(360deg); } 设置了动画结束时的状态,即元素旋转360度(也就是完成了一圈)。 . This causes the entire loader to complete one full rotation every 1. Think of it like poking one or more pins into an element and spinning the element around those points in clockwise and counter-clockwise directions measured in degree, gradian, radian, and turn values. Discover how to apply these techniques to images and buttons for a dynamic user experience. Dec 16, 2022 · After a full rotation, it returns to the first image. Is it possible to spin something infinitely using CSS rotate3D? Sep 20, 2012 · i have a JPG image with the 360 degrees view of the city (9000px by 1000px). Show demo Dec 18, 2024 · Discover 40 eye-catching CSS button animations, from simple hover effects to advanced 3D transforms, complete with code examples and demos! Aug 11, 2024 · Collection of 17+ CSS image animation effects, complete with their source code. Keyframes hold what styles the element will have at certain times. Dec 15, 2025 · CSS animations make it possible to animate transitions from one CSS style configuration to another. Como puede ver, nuestro elemento de imagen tiene tres clases: rotate, linear, e infinite. Jul 9, 2024 · The CSS function allows us to chop our animations into clearly defined stages, or speed things up to create smooth movements. To rotate an element around x-axis or y-axis or in other ways, this must be defined. The animation is defined with two keyframes: at 0% the loader is rotated by 0 degrees, and at 100% it is rotated by 360 degrees. The tricky part is the animation. It is a shorthand for animation-name, animation-duration, animation-timing-function, animation-delay, animation-iteration-count, animation-direction, animation-fill-mode, animation-play-state, and animation-timeline. CSS Rotate is a powerful feature of CSS3 that allows you to rotate HTML elements in 2D space. Learn how to create an endless rotation animation in CSS with examples and solutions for common issues discussed by developers. May 27, 2013 · Learn how to create a CSS3 rotate animation for images with practical examples and solutions on Stack Overflow. To use CSS animation, you must specify some keyframes for the animation. . Dec 27, 2024 · The simple text animation by Nooray Yemon creates a vertical text-flipping effect inside the #flip container, making different words — work, lifestyle, and everything — appear in a sequential and infinite loop. Jul 28, 2015 · Rotate element to 360deg using CSS3 Animation Ask Question Asked 10 years, 7 months ago Modified 10 years, 7 months ago Sep 25, 2021 · CSS animations make it possible to animate transitions from one CSS style configuration to another. Set the SVG element’s animation property using CSS, applying a linear operation and infinite looping for a one-second duration: The W3Schools online code editor allows you to edit code and view the result in your browser Create a 3D rotating coin animation using CSS/SASS with natural easing effect and customizable features. Feb 20, 2023 · Salida: la imagen se rotará 360 grados completos. This guide includes step-by-step instructions and code snippets. Sep 25, 2021 · CSS animations make it possible to animate transitions from one CSS style configuration to another. We relied on the CSS transform-origin and animation-delay properties for that first slider. Feb 18, 2024 · This quick tutorial will walk through how to rotate and spin an image in HTML CSS. Some of these snippets utilize either CSS or JavaScript scripts for their creation. Finally, add a basic animation keyframe to rotate 360 degrees. Nov 8, 2021 · The rotate property in CSS turns an element around one or more axes. 5 seconds and repeat infinitely using the infinite keyword. Its result is a <transform-function> data type. Download free, hardware-accelerated code and explore updated CodePen demos for 2026. The rotation effect is defined using @keyframes, specifying the rotation from 0 degrees to 360 degrees in a smooth transition. CSS animation example demonstrating infinite rotation effect using simple code. I need to create a page with endlessly rotating background - giving user an impression of rotating webcamera, for exampl Jan 10, 2026 · A Complete Guide to Infinite CSS Animation Learn how to create smooth infinite CSS animations with keyframes, timing functions, performance tips, and real examples you can use in modern web design. This property allows you to rotate, scale, move, skew, etc. Definition and Usage The transform property applies a 2D or 3D transformation to an element. While this may sound complicated, and can be, we're starting with one of the most simple examples. You can adjust the duration to make the rotation faster or slower by changing the 5s value to your preferred Learn how to achieve an `endless 3D rotation` animation of an isometric shape using CSS. Oct 30, 2016 · At the moment it spins on all axis from 0 to 360 and then it spins from 360 back the same way to 0. logo { position:absolute; left:50%; top Oct 22, 2021 · You missed some symbols Use this new code to Custom CSS @keyframes infinite-rotate { from { transform: rotate (0deg); } to { transform: rotate (360deg); } } #block-yui_3_17_2_1_172379685 Dec 15, 2025 · How to Create Infinite Rotation Animation Like alwayscreative. Jul 23, 2025 · This time, however, the animation is set to run for 1. Cada clase requiere su bloque de declaración en nuestro CSS. Jul 31, 2020 · Then set the animation property for your element to spin 3s infinite linear to have it rotate indefinitely, with each spin taking 3 seconds to complete. Each animation needs to be Nov 8, 2021 · The rotate property in CSS turns an element around one or more axes. Jan 29, 2018 · The Animation itself can simply be done with a rotation to 360 degrees for the first half (50%) and a rotation back to 0 degrees for the second half. This continuous updating, along with calculations for mouse position and 3D transformations, contributes to the carousel’s dynamic and smooth animation. Animations consist of two components: a style describing the CSS animation and a set of keyframes that indicate the start and end states of the animation's style, as well as possible intermediate waypoints. This property allows you to rotate, scale, move, and skew elements. Jul 6, 2025 · This article is a latest collection of the best 100 CSS loaders. css3样式 . Jul 7, 2025 · 本文介绍如何使用CSS动画实现DIV元素的360度旋转效果,包括整个DIV旋转及DIV内文字保持不动而背景图片旋转的两种场景。通过关键帧动画设置,可以使元素在页面上进行连续旋转。 Feb 13, 2014 · So I'm trying to make an image rotate, 360 infinite times when "hover". The animation is controlled by the @keyframes show (docs), which adjusts the margin-top of the child div elements, causing them to slide into view. CSS CSS3 连续旋转动画(就像一个加载的日晷) 在本文中,我们将介绍如何使用CSS和CSS3创建一个连续旋转动画,就像一个加载的日晷一样。CSS动画是网页设计中常用的技术之一,可以为用户提供更丰富、更有趣的交互体验。 阅读更多:CSS 教程 什么是CSS动画 CSS动画是指使用CSS属性和值来创建动画效果 Jan 23, 2026 · Using CSS keyframes, rotate the animation from zero to 360 degrees, creating a full rotation. Create an infinite rotation slider with 360° effect using this easy-to-follow CodePen example for your web design projects. Feb 13, 2014 · So I'm trying to make an image rotate, 360 infinite times when "hover". image { position: absolute; top: 50%; left: 50%; width: 120px; height: 120px; margin:-60px 0 0 -60px; -webkit-animation:spin 4s linear infinite; -moz-animation:spin Dec 23, 2024 · In conclusion, the CSS animation rotate effect is a powerful technique for creating dynamic and engaging animations. Comme vous pouvez le voir, notre élément d’image a trois classes : rotate, linear et infinite. Hopefully these demos inspire you to use steps() effortlessly in your CSS animations. Nous aurons besoin d’un balisage HTML contenant une image et des propriétés pour l’exemple suivant. Set the animation-iteration-count: infinite; and you will have infinite frames in the animation. You are going to see how to create an endless or infinite rotate animation in CSS using the CSS3 keyframes rule with complete working code snippets. By understanding the basic principles and advanced techniques, you can create a wide range of motion and interaction, from simple spin animations to complex, 3D-like movements. All jus 4 days ago · CSS 3D Examples: Explore our updated collection of high-performance 3D UI design components. This list includes responsive carousels; both horizontal and vertical. Each animation needs to be Nov 6, 2025 · The rotate3d() CSS function defines a transformation that rotates an element around a fixed axis in 3D space, without deforming it. Understand how to create clocks and seesaws using these techniques. These effects are created using HTML, CSS, and JavaScript. To create an endless rotation animation simply define a @keyframe with any name and from and to values. The same animation is applied to all of the image elements, which rotate around the same point. Is it possible to spin something infinitely using CSS rotate3D? Jan 29, 2018 · The Animation itself can simply be done with a rotation to 360 degrees for the first half (50%) and a rotation back to 0 degrees for the second half. 75); . spin-element { animation: spin 2s linear infinite; } 将上述定义的动画 Oct 6, 2020 · To improve the performance of your CSS animations, use the transform and opacity CSS properties as much as possible, and avoid anything that triggers layout or painting. I'd like it to keep going one way, not go back on itself. Feb 20, 2023 · 输出:图像将旋转 360 度。 对于以下示例,我们需要一些包含图像和一些属性的 HTML 标记。如你所见,我们的图片元素具有三个类别: rotate 、 linear 和 infinite。 每个类都需要我们的 CSS 中的声明块。在动画中,旋 转 360 度并修改 2s 以减慢或加快旋转长度。 Mar 17, 2024 · The pseudo element is kept in place with the flexbox properties defined on the . Apr 17, 2019 · 結果 @keyframes を使って名前 rotate-y はy軸 (横)を0から360度回転させるよと命令を出しています。 それを回転させたい要素側の animation タグで名前 rotate-y を呼び出して 2s 2秒かけて infinite 無限にアニメーションすると宣言しています。 Create a spinning circular text effect using CSS and HTML on CodePen. Sep 9, 2024 · The animation property in CSS can be used to animate many other CSS properties such as color, background-color, height, or width. Download free code snippets or view CodePen demos today. animate-this { animation: first-animation 2s infinite, Apr 8, 2024 · The infinite value is what makes this animation run on a continuous loop - no stopping after one spin! As soon as it hits that 360deg rotation, it resets and keeps on spinning indefinitely. jcnhcwedoqfzvsmsapoyigznlqhntolkhcdyzbdzimgitcyimy